Music Review: Excellent Soundtrack Rating: 5 Stars
This is a CD you will enjoy regardless of whether you have seen the movie. The song by Los Cojolites, a band of youngsters age 12-20 with a fresh twist on the Veracruz sound is a gem and a truly feel good song. If you like Hispanic music in any way this is a CD worth getting, many styles are represented.
